Image method solutions for free-particle wave packets
Abstract
Using analogs of familiar image methods in electrostatics and optics, we show how to construct closed form wave packet solutions of the two-dimensional free-particle Schrodinger equation in geometries restricted by two infinite wall barriers separated by an angle Theta = pi/N. As an example, we evaluate probability densities and expectation values for a zero-momentum wave packet solution initially localized in a pi/3 = 60 degree wedge. We review the time-development of zero-momentum wave packets placed near a single infinite wall barrier in an Appendix.
